Designing Digital Experiences: The Web

Wiki Article

A compelling online presence hinges on more than just functional code; it demands a seamless and engaging customer journey. That’s where the synergy of web coding and design becomes absolutely crucial. Contemporary web development isn't just about building websites; it's about shaping digital landscapes that are both visually appealing and technically sound. Proficient developers utilize technologies such as CSS and increasingly, React to bring design visions to life, ensuring flexibility across all devices and optimal efficiency. Meanwhile, creative designers focus on branding, visitor interface, and overall accessibility, constantly striving to optimize the perception a site leaves on its users. Ultimately, the best results are achieved when these two disciplines interact effectively.

The World of Full Stack Development

Embarking on a process as a full stack developer involves much more than just writing code; it’s about transforming an initial concept into a fully functional and operational application. This complete role demands proficiency in both the front-end, the user-facing interface, and the back-end, which processes the data and logic. The typical workflow begins with defining the requirements, moving to designing the database schema and API endpoints. Then, leveraging technologies like Python for the front-end and PHP for the back-end, the building phase commences. Crucially, testing at each phase is critical to ensure quality. Finally, the application is prepared for deployment to a environment, making it accessible to clients. A constant loop of monitoring and support follows deployment to guarantee continued functionality.

Reaching Client-Side Development: Creating Interactive Digital Interfaces

Embarking on the path to client-side mastery involves a deep grasp of core technologies. This journey typically begins with HTML, providing the framework of your online interface. Next, cascading style sheets brings visual appeal, shaping the look and feel of the page. However, it’s ECMAScript that truly unlocks responsive capabilities, allowing you to build applications that respond to user interactions. You’ll explore notions like the DOM (Document Object Model), action responses, and potentially delve into cutting-edge platforms like React, Angular, or Vue.js to improve the development process. Remember, consistent application and a problem-solving mindset are vital for obtaining true user interface expertise.

Website Development

Building a successful digital footprint goes far beyond simply designing visually appealing pages. It requires careful website development – essentially, architecting your virtual headquarters. This involves a holistic approach, considering customer journey, SEO, and device compatibility from the very beginning. A poorly designed website can frustrate customers, damage your company standing, and ultimately, reduce your business goals. Therefore, choosing the right tools and development methodology is crucial for long-term growth.

A End-to-End Developer's Arsenal

Becoming a well-rounded full stack Website Design and Development programmer requires more than just knowing a several programming languages. It demands a robust toolkit, a collection of software and approaches to tackle diverse problems. This encompasses a solid understanding of front-end frameworks like React and CSS, combined with back-end expertise in platforms such as Node.js and databases like MySQL. Beyond coding, a full stack individual often utilizes version control systems like Git, cloud platforms like AWS or Azure, and quality assurance tools to ensure code quality. Furthermore, familiarity with API architecture and release processes is absolutely essential for building and maintaining modern, flexible web systems. Finally, a willingness to continually adapt and embrace new technologies is a critical aspect of any full stack coder's toolkit.

Exploring Today's Web Building for the Designer & Developer

The changing landscape of web building demands a new approach, especially for those who bridge the gap between design and programming. In the past, designers and developers often worked in isolation, but modern workflows now benefit from close collaboration and a shared knowledge of the entire process. This guide investigates key technologies like Vue.js, Node.js, and CSS frameworks such as Tailwind CSS, illustrating how they impact both the visual aesthetic and the fundamental functionality. We'll also address topics like responsive design, inclusive design, and website speed to ensure a fluid user experience across all devices. Ultimately, this resource aims to empower designers and developers with the expertise needed to succeed in the dynamic world of web building.

Report this wiki page